The Step-by-Step Application Process
Proper surface preparation forms the true backbone of any long-lasting resin installation job. Without heavy grinding and acid washing, the sticky material will simply peel away later.
After prepping the substrate, skilled technicians apply a deep-penetrating primer coat. This guarantees maximum bonding strength for the thick pigmented layers coming next.

Epoxy floor coating is a multi-coat resin system applied directly over a prepared slab. The chemistry bonds at a molecular level with the concrete and cures into a rigid, chemical-resistant surface several times harder than the slab beneath.
Most modern systems are 80 to 100 mil thick once cured. The visual hallmark is a glossy mirror finish, often with decorative flake or metallic. Beyond the look, the slab is now sealed: motor oil, brake fluid, road salt and acid spills wipe off instead of soaking in.

How much does epoxy flooring cost in Biggs Junction, Oregon?
Residential garages typically run $4 to $10 per square foot installed, depending on finish complexity and prep needed. A two-car garage usually lands between $1,800 and $4,500. The phone quote is firm before any deposit is taken.
